数据安全视角下的Asp进阶实战解析

在现代Web开发中,ASP(Active Server Pages)作为一种传统的服务器端脚本技术,仍然在一些遗留系统中发挥着重要作用。然而,随着数据安全威胁的不断升级,开发者需要从数据安全的角度出发,对ASP进行更深入的实战分析与优化。

数据安全的核心在于保护数据的完整性、机密性和可用性。对于ASP应用而言,常见的安全隐患包括SQL注入、跨站脚本攻击(XSS)以及会话管理不当等问题。针对这些风险,开发者应采用严格的输入验证机制,避免直接拼接用户输入到数据库查询中。

除了输入验证,合理的错误处理也是数据安全的重要组成部分。ASP应用若未正确处理异常,可能会暴露敏感信息,如数据库结构或服务器路径。因此,建议将错误信息记录到日志文件中,并向用户返回通用错误提示。

在会话管理方面,ASP使用Session对象来跟踪用户状态。为了防止会话劫持,应确保会话ID的随机性,并在用户注销时及时销毁会话。•启用SSL加密传输可进一步提升数据在传输过程中的安全性。

AI生成结论图,仅供参考

•定期进行代码审计和漏洞扫描是保障ASP应用安全的有效手段。通过工具如Netsparker或Burp Suite,可以发现潜在的安全问题并及时修复,从而构建更加健壮的Web应用。

dawei

【声明】:蚌埠站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。